Arkansas Muzzleloader Hunting Season – Muzzleloading rifles must have a barrel at least 18 inches long and be at least a .40 caliber. Magnifying sights may be used. The use of shot is not legal. Legal Muzzleloaders are loaded through the muzzle and are not capable of firing a cartridge. No. 12: Take Care of It. Even though modern powders are miles ahead of the old stuff, it's still important to take care of your gun. Don't leave it loaded. Keep the barrel in tip-top shape for ultimate performance. Even with today's technology, powder is still highly caustic, and it rusts things quickly, Helin said.

W.Refuge lands located in Flood Prone Region B will close to all deer hunting when the White River gauge at Augusta reaches 31 feet. This restriction is lifted when the gauge at Augusta falls below 30 feet and the White River gauge at Georgetown falls to or below 19 feet.. Holders of other permits, passes and/or Duck Stamps are not exempt from the Annual Public ...The speed at which a projectile travels ( velocity) is slower in the muzzleloading firearm. Slower velocity reduces the muzzleloader's effective hunting range to 100 yards or less, while conventional rifles can take game at 200 or more yards.
